Understanding Food Dehydrators
A food dehydrator is an electrical appliance that uses heat and air circulation to remove moisture from food. The dehydration process involves heating the food to a temperature that is high enough to evaporate the water content, but not so high that it cooks or damages the food. Food dehydrators are designed to provide a controlled environment for dehydration, allowing users to set the temperature, time, and air circulation to achieve the desired level of dryness.
Temperature Range of Food Dehydrators
The temperature range of food dehydrators can vary depending on the model and brand. Generally, most food dehydrators can operate within a temperature range of 135°F to 155°F (57°C to 68°C). Some high-end models may have a wider temperature range, from 100°F to 165°F (38°C to 74°C), while others may have a more limited range.
| Temperature Range | Description |
|---|---|
| 135°F – 145°F (57°C – 63°C) | Low temperature range, ideal for delicate fruits and herbs. |
| 145°F – 155°F (63°C – 68°C) | Medium temperature range, suitable for most fruits, vegetables, and meats. |
| 155°F – 165°F (68°C – 74°C) | High temperature range, ideal for tougher meats and thicker cuts of food. |
Importance of Temperature Control
Temperature control is crucial in food dehydration, as it directly affects the quality and safety of the final product. If the temperature is too low, the food may not dry properly, leading to spoilage or mold growth. On the other hand, if the temperature is too high, the food may become overcooked or develop off-flavors.
Factors Affecting Temperature Control
Several factors can affect temperature control in food dehydrators, including:
- Air circulation: Proper air circulation is essential for even drying and temperature control. Food dehydrators with multiple fans or adjustable fan settings can provide better air circulation and temperature control.
- Thermostat accuracy: A accurate thermostat is crucial for maintaining a consistent temperature. Look for food dehydrators with digital thermostats or precise temperature control.
- Heat distribution: Even heat distribution is essential for consistent drying and temperature control. Food dehydrators with multiple heating elements or specialized heat distribution systems can provide better heat distribution.
How to Choose the Right Temperature for Your Food
Choosing the right temperature for your food depends on the type of food, its thickness, and the desired level of dryness. Here are some general guidelines for common foods:
- Fruits: 135°F – 145°F (57°C – 63°C)
- Vegetables: 145°F – 155°F (63°C – 68°C)
- Meats: 155°F – 165°F (68°C – 74°C)
- Herbs: 100°F – 135°F (38°C – 57°C)
Temperature Guidelines for Specific Foods
- Jerky: 160°F – 170°F (71°C – 77°C)
- Fruit leather: 135°F – 145°F (57°C – 63°C)
- Vegetable chips: 145°F – 155°F (63°C – 68°C)

What is a food dehydrator and how does it work?
A food dehydrator is a kitchen appliance designed to remove the water content from food, preserving it for later consumption. It works by circulating hot air around the food, which causes the water molecules to evaporate, leaving behind a dry and preserved product.
The temperature and air circulation in a food dehydrator can be controlled, allowing users to customize the dehydration process for different types of food. This makes it possible to preserve a wide range of foods, from fruits and vegetables to meats and herbs.
How hot does a food dehydrator get?
The temperature of a food dehydrator can vary depending on the model and the type of food being dehydrated. Typically, a food dehydrator can reach temperatures between 135°F and 155°F (57°C and 68°C). However, some models can reach higher temperatures, up to 165°F (74°C) or more.
It’s essential to follow the manufacturer’s guidelines for temperature settings, as excessive heat can damage the food or the dehydrator itself. The ideal temperature will depend on the type of food being dehydrated, with delicate foods like herbs requiring lower temperatures and heartier foods like meats requiring higher temperatures.

How long does it take to dehydrate food?
The dehydration time will depend on the type of food, the temperature, and the desired level of dryness. Typically, dehydration times can range from a few hours to several days. Fruits and vegetables usually take between 6-12 hours to dehydrate, while meats can take up to 24 hours or more.
It’s essential to monitor the food’s dryness and texture during the dehydration process, as over-dehydration can result in brittle or tough food. Some food dehydrators come with built-in timers and temperature controls, making it easier to achieve the perfect level of dryness.
Can I dehydrate food without a food dehydrator?
Yes, it is possible to dehydrate food without a food dehydrator. One method is to use the oven on the lowest temperature setting, with the door slightly ajar to allow for air circulation. Another method is to use the sun, by placing the food on a wire rack or tray and covering it with cheesecloth or a mesh screen.
However, using a food dehydrator is generally more efficient and effective, as it provides controlled temperature and air circulation. Without a food dehydrator, dehydration times can be longer, and the results may be less consistent.
How do I store dehydrated food?
Dehydrated food should be stored in a cool, dry place, away from direct sunlight and moisture. Airtight containers like glass jars or plastic bags can be used to store dehydrated foods, and it’s essential to label and date the containers for later use.
It’s also important to store dehydrated foods in a way that prevents rehydration, such as keeping them away from humid environments or using desiccants to absorb any moisture. Proper storage can help preserve the nutritional content and flavor of dehydrated foods for a longer period.
